In short use `in(false)` when you `override` a function to inherit the contract, unless you explicitly want to expand the input - which you shouldn't do when implementing an interface! Wrote about it in more details here: http://dpldocs.info/this-week-in-d/Blog.Posted_2019_12_02.html i think this is a pretty cool little discovery, thanks too for the folks on irc for chatting it through. destroy if i missed anything lol |

Posted in reply to Ola Fosheim Grøstad | On Monday, 2 December 2019 at 22:31:08 UTC, Ola Fosheim Grøstad wrote: > Interesting, could be useful, but now you have to remember to add "in(false)". Yeah, it is kinda tempting to propose a language change, where an override method does this by default if nothing else is specified. I think it would probably usually be the right thing to do, and then you'd opt into extending it all the way by doing `in(true)` instead. > I wonder if this could somehow be wrapped up in a clean way using meta-programming so you always get the "in(false)"? I don't think so, contracts are invisible to reflection right now (unless there's a trick I don't know). Maybe a language change is warranted though, I don't really know, especially since this thing is possible today. |

Posted in reply to Robert M. Münch | On Tuesday, 3 December 2019 at 14:24:15 UTC, Robert M. Münch wrote:
> My point was, when the superclass doesn't has an in() contract:
>
> Error: function contracts.Derived.test cannot have an in contract when overridden function contracts.Base.test does not have an in contract
ooooh geeze I was so focused on inheriting the contract that I didn't even test if it didn't have one at all. So we need a language change anyway.
